Divergence Registry
A versioned protocol and deterministic checker suite for recording methodological decisions and comparing research runs.

Read DIVERGENCE_PROTOCOL.md first. The supported claim is that recorded
divergence is attributable to named methodological decisions. The protocol does not claim that
different researchers will agree or that a completed result is substantively correct.
Enforcement scope
Six stages (question, scope, data, digest, draft, mint), each with named decision points. Every choice capable of changing a result is logged with the alternatives available at the time. The resulting decision registers can be compared across research runs.
The claim is divergence is attributable, not that divergence is absent. Two competent people on the same subject may still reach different conclusions.
Components
Standard library only. No dependencies, no network.
python3 research_gate.py --init PROJECT_DIR scaffold the four registers for v0.2
python3 research_gate.py PROJECT_DIR gate the process
python3 research_gate.py LEGACY_DIR --contract v0.1 explicit legacy evaluation
python3 research_gate.py --demo self-test, seeded faults
python3 tests/test_manifest_fail_closed.py independent manifest regressions
python3 agp_deterministic.py DRAFT.md --source filing.txt:1 --source deck.txt:5
python3 agp_deterministic.py --demo
research_gate.py checks 27 required decisions in v0.2 (26 in explicitly selected v0.1), release
and project manifest agreement, current instrument bytes, source custody, claim-to-source links,
controlled vocabulary and required draft sections.
agp_deterministic.py checks the draft against supplied sources for unsupported numeric tokens,
entity mismatches, internal numeric contradictions, claims supported only by tier 4 or 5 sources,
and names appearing solely inside a correction or negation.
The scripts cover different failure classes. Run both demos before relying on a project result.

Limits
The checkers establish process integrity and source grounding within their stated rules. They do not assess the substantive value of the research question or conclusion. Full limitations are listed in the protocol.
